About the programme
Those PhD students admitted to the Environmental Change program at Linköping University are often schooled within different disciplines and traditions.
In the PhD program they are trained in dialogue across disciplinary borders and learn to position their thesis work in a broader context. The combination of advanced studies, interdisciplinary dialogue and social relevance creates an enriching and challenging span.
Programme Structure
Strucutre:
- During the PhD program, the doctoral students take four joint courses that together give a deep understanding of environmental science concepts, theories and methods. Other courses are adapted to the individual thesis work.
- The aim is to give the doctoral student the ability to independently plan and conduct a qualified research effort as well as to present and disseminate their research results within and outside academia.

General requirements
- The general entry requirements are satisfied by applicants who have at least 240 higher education credits, of which at least 60 must be at advanced level, and by those who have equivalent knowledge in the principal topic of the research education acquired in Sweden or abroad.
